- #ifndef __ZMQ_IO_OBJECT_HPP_INCLUDED__
- #define __ZMQ_IO_OBJECT_HPP_INCLUDED__
- #include <stddef.h>
- #include "stdint.hpp"
- #include "poller.hpp"
- #include "i_poll_events.hpp"
- namespace zmq
- {
- class io_thread_t;
- // Simple base class for objects that live in I/O threads.
- // It makes communication with the poller object easier and
- // makes defining unneeded event handlers unnecessary.
- class io_object_t : public i_poll_events
- {
- public:
- io_object_t (zmq::io_thread_t *io_thread_ = NULL);
- ~io_object_t () ZMQ_OVERRIDE;
- // When migrating an object from one I/O thread to another, first
- // unplug it, then migrate it, then plug it to the new thread.
- void plug (zmq::io_thread_t *io_thread_);
- void unplug ();
- protected:
- typedef poller_t::handle_t handle_t;
- // Methods to access underlying poller object.
- handle_t add_fd (fd_t fd_);
- void rm_fd (handle_t handle_);
- void set_pollin (handle_t handle_);
- void reset_pollin (handle_t handle_);
- void set_pollout (handle_t handle_);
- void reset_pollout (handle_t handle_);
- void add_timer (int timeout_, int id_);
- void cancel_timer (int id_);
- // i_poll_events interface implementation.
- void in_event () ZMQ_OVERRIDE;
- void out_event () ZMQ_OVERRIDE;
- void timer_event (int id_) ZMQ_OVERRIDE;
- private:
- poller_t *_poller;
- ZMQ_NON_COPYABLE_NOR_MOVABLE (io_object_t)
- };
- }
- #endif
